The Village of Piermont is dealing with intense floods after the storm Friday morning.
Village residents are used to the floods by now. The fire department says many residents even have their own pumps to remove the water from their basements.
On Friday, residents on South Piermont Avenue needed an extra hand from the fire department.
“It’s just on the rare occasion like today when what they normally do gets overwhelmed, it overwhelms very quickly and can fill up their entire basements so that's when we come in with our larger pumps to help them out,” says Frank Bockowski, from the Piermont Fire Department.
People in Piermont are doing the most they can to prevent any damage. Gianna Murphy said she cleared out here entire basement in preparation.
Murphy’s basement is filled with water, but her house has a pump that can pump it out.
“It has been going down, there's not that much but earlier it was like a river down there,” says Murphy.
